Symbols of Eight of Cups

The Eight of Cups is rich with imagery and symbolism. Let us break down some key elements:

  • Eight Cups: Arranged in a seemingly random manner, these cups represent past emotional investments that no longer fulfill you.
  • The Moon: Illuminating the night, representing intuition, secrets, and the call to inner guidance.
  • A Figure: Often seen walking away towards the mountains, embodying the journey towards higher wisdom and personal growth.
  • Mountains: Symbolizing challenges, spiritual quests, and the pursuit of higher truth.

    These symbols work together to depict a narrative of seeking, leaving, and evolving. It is within this context that the Eight of Cups tells a story about how someone sees you.
